Dores handed first loss

EVANSTON, Ill. – No. 12 Northwestern remembered last year’s 4-3 loss to No. 15 Vanderbilt, and came out swinging for a 5-2 win as the Commodores dropped their first match of their spring dual slate.

Freshman Ashleigh Antal came back after dropping her first set to Northwestern’s Stacey Lee, winning her singles match 1-6, 7-5, 1-0(10-7), while sophomore Lauren Mira beat Veronica Corning in straight sets, 6-4, 6-1.

Antal and classmate Marie Casares teamed up for Vanderbilt’s lone doubles win as Northwestern beat Jackie Wu/Alex Leatu and Nelly Radeva/Mira to claim the point.

Vanderbilt, now 5-1, hosts the ITA Kick-off next weekend, as Texas, Alabama, and Arizona travel to Currey Tennis Center in Nashville for the two-day event.
